Why go electric?

Dentists overwhelmingly recommend electric toothbrushes as the best way to improve oral health. Electric toothbrushes are more accurate, more consistent, and make many more brush strokes than their manual counterparts.

Why Philips Sonicare?

Philips Sonicare removes up to 7x more plaque than a manual toothbrush. That’s because it makes 31,000 brush strokes per minute, compared with a manual toothbrush’s 300 brush strokes per minute. It also makes it far easier to keep the hard-to-access areas of your mouth clean.

Is it better to use an electric toothbrush or a manual one? ›

The researchers looked at 56 clinical trials of unsupervised toothbrushing by more than 5,000 adults and children, and found that study subjects who used a powered toothbrush showed an 11 percent reduction in plaque at one to three months, and a 21 percent reduction after three months or more, compared with those who ...

Do dentists prefer manual or electric toothbrushes? ›

Dentists agree that overall, electric toothbrushes are superior to manual ones. "Because electric brushes have a rotation, they essentially force the toothpaste in more difficult-to-reach areas, which is where cavities start," says Dr. Creaven.

What is the disadvantage of using an electric toothbrush? ›

The Cons of Electric Toothbrushes

Higher Cost- Battery-powered toothbrushes are more expensive than their traditional counterparts. They also require replacement heads, which can be quite pricey. Higher Risk of Damage- Because of their electronics, they are at a higher risk of damage if dropped or falling in the water.

What toothbrush is recommended by dentists? ›

Although toothbrushes with medium bristles have been shown to be effective at biofilm removal, the ADA recommends use of a toothbrush with soft bristles because they minimize the risk of gingival abrasion.
